在当今数字化办公和分布式团队日益普及的背景下,通过虚拟专用网络(VPN)安全地访问云主机已成为企业与个人用户的标准需求,无论是远程管理服务器、访问内部开发环境,还是实现跨地域的数据同步,正确配置云主机上的VPN服务都能显著提升工作效率和数据安全性,本文将详细讲解如何在主流云主机平台(如阿里云、AWS、腾讯云等)上搭建和配置OpenVPN或WireGuard等开源VPN服务,帮助你快速建立一个稳定、加密且易于维护的远程访问通道。

准备工作至关重要,你需要确保云主机已安装并运行Linux系统(推荐Ubuntu 20.04 LTS或CentOS Stream 9),具备公网IP地址,并开放了必要的端口(如OpenVPN默认使用UDP 1194端口,WireGuard使用UDP 51820),在云服务商控制台中,需配置安全组规则(Security Group)允许外部流量进入这些端口,防止因防火墙策略导致连接失败。

以OpenVPN为例,安装步骤如下:

  1. 登录云主机后,执行 sudo apt update && sudo apt install openvpn easy-rsa(Ubuntu)或 yum install openvpn easy-rsa(CentOS)。
  2. 使用Easy-RSA工具生成证书和密钥对,包括CA根证书、服务器证书、客户端证书及TLS密钥(用于增强安全性)。
  3. 编辑 /etc/openvpn/server.conf 文件,指定服务器IP、协议(UDP)、端口、加密算法(如AES-256-CBC)以及DH参数路径。
  4. 启动OpenVPN服务:sudo systemctl enable openvpn@serversudo systemctl start openvpn@server

若追求更高性能和更低延迟,可考虑WireGuard,其配置更简洁,只需在服务器端创建 /etc/wireguard/wg0.conf,定义接口、私钥、监听端口、允许的客户端IP范围(如10.0.0.2/24),并通过 wg-quick up wg0 启动服务,客户端同样需安装WireGuard客户端软件(Windows/macOS/Linux均有支持),导入服务器公钥和配置文件即可连接。

安全方面不可忽视:建议启用双因素认证(如Google Authenticator)、限制客户端IP白名单、定期更新证书、关闭不必要的日志记录以减少暴露面,为避免DDoS攻击,可结合云厂商的Web应用防火墙(WAF)或DDoS防护服务。

测试连接是关键环节,使用手机或另一台设备尝试连接,确认是否能成功获取内网IP、访问局域网资源(如NAS、数据库),并检查带宽和延迟表现,若出现异常,可通过 journalctl -u openvpn@server 查看日志定位问题。

云主机设置VPN并非复杂工程,只要遵循标准流程、注重安全细节,就能轻松打造一条“数字高速公路”,让你随时随地安全掌控云端资源,对于IT管理者而言,这是提升运维效率、保障数据主权的重要一环。

云主机设置VPN,构建安全远程访问的完整指南  第1张

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速